      You are pretty much considered lucky around here. Lucid dreaming is a skill people practice to experience new things that may not be possible in real life and we get a thrill out of it. You know, jumping off buildings, ignoring social norms, interviewing dream characters, and... flying. Others may use it to combat nightmares and things other than for entertainment.

      I encourage you to make the best of what you got. Most of us have to work hard for it. Seeing as though you don't need a technique to attain lucidity, then you should move on to Dream Control
